当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器切换器怎么使用的,深入解析服务器切换器,如何轻松实现多服务器间的无缝切换

服务器切换器怎么使用的,深入解析服务器切换器,如何轻松实现多服务器间的无缝切换

服务器切换器使用方法解析:通过服务器切换器,用户可轻松实现多服务器间的无缝切换。该工具具备简便的操作界面,支持快速切换,确保服务稳定运行,提高系统可用性。详细操作步骤及...

服务器切换器使用方法解析:通过服务器切换器,用户可轻松实现多服务器间的无缝切换。该工具具备简便的操作界面,支持快速切换,确保服务稳定运行,提高系统可用性。详细操作步骤及功能介绍,助您高效管理服务器。

随着互联网的快速发展,越来越多的企业和个人开始使用服务器来存储和处理数据,在多服务器环境中,如何实现高效、稳定的服务器切换成为了一个亟待解决的问题,本文将为您详细解析服务器切换器的使用方法,帮助您轻松实现多服务器间的无缝切换。

服务器切换器怎么使用的,深入解析服务器切换器,如何轻松实现多服务器间的无缝切换

服务器切换器概述

服务器切换器,又称负载均衡器,是一种用于分配网络流量到多个服务器的设备或软件,它可以根据预设的算法,将请求均匀地分配到不同的服务器上,从而提高系统的稳定性和可用性,服务器切换器的主要功能包括:

1、高可用性:在服务器出现故障时,服务器切换器可以自动将流量切换到其他正常工作的服务器,确保服务的不间断。

2、负载均衡:将请求均匀地分配到各个服务器,避免单个服务器过载。

3、安全防护:防止恶意攻击,保护服务器安全。

服务器切换器的类型

根据实现方式,服务器切换器主要分为以下两种类型:

1、软件负载均衡器:基于操作系统内核或应用程序实现的负载均衡器,如Nginx、HAProxy等。

2、硬件负载均衡器:采用专用硬件设备实现的负载均衡器,如F5 BIG-IP、Cisco ACE等。

服务器切换器的配置

以下以Nginx为例,为您介绍服务器切换器的配置方法:

1、安装Nginx

您需要在服务器上安装Nginx,以下是安装步骤:

(1)下载Nginx安装包:http://nginx.org/en/download.html

服务器切换器怎么使用的,深入解析服务器切换器,如何轻松实现多服务器间的无缝切换

(2)解压安装包:tar -zxvf nginx-1.18.0.tar.gz

(3)进入解压后的目录:cd nginx-1.18.0

(4)编译安装:./configure && make && make install

2、配置Nginx

(1)创建Nginx配置文件:cd /etc/nginx && touch nginx.conf

(2)编辑配置文件:vi nginx.conf

(3)添加以下内容:

http {
    upstream myapp {
        server server1.example.com;
        server server2.example.com;
        server server3.example.com;
    }
    server {
        listen 80;
        location / {
            proxy_pass http://myapp;
        }
    }
}

在上面的配置中,upstream 指令定义了一个名为myapp 的服务器组,包含了三个服务器地址。proxy_pass 指令将请求转发到myapp 服务器组。

3、启动Nginx

(1)启动Nginx:sudo systemctl start nginx

(2)使Nginx开机自启:sudo systemctl enable nginx

服务器切换器怎么使用的,深入解析服务器切换器,如何轻松实现多服务器间的无缝切换

测试服务器切换器

1、查看服务器状态

使用curl 命令测试服务器状态:

curl http://yourserver.com/

您应该看到来自不同服务器的响应。

2、故障切换测试

模拟服务器故障,查看是否能够自动切换到其他服务器:

(1)停止其中一个服务器:sudo systemctl stop nginx

(2)再次使用curl 命令测试服务器状态,您应该看到来自其他服务器的响应。

通过以上步骤,您已经成功配置了一个基于Nginx的服务器切换器,在实际应用中,您可以根据需求选择合适的负载均衡算法、健康检查机制等,以提高服务器的稳定性和可用性,希望本文对您有所帮助!

黑狐家游戏

发表评论

最新文章